Introduction to the Dean
Rena Shuchat, Dean of Life and Health Sciences, began her career at Sinclair in the Dental Health Sciences Department in 2000.  She was appointed chair of the department in 2003.  In addition to her leadership for the department, Rena has also served as the LHS Division's Learning Liaison for quarter to semester conversion, assisting with the development and review of the division's courses and programs.  She was Sinclair's exemplary chair in 2011 and Sinclair's representative to the Dayton Chamber of Commerce's Leadership Dayton class of 2011.  Prior to coming to Sinclair, Rena served as an assistant professor at the University of Louisiana, Monroe and as a clinical instructor at The Ohio State University.  She holds a BS in Dental Hygiene and an MS in Health Education from The Ohio State University.
